Step-by-Step Access Guide
To ensure you are fully prepared, follow these straightforward steps that minimize any potential hurdles. Each action builds upon the last, creating a chain of reliability that you can count on.
- Verify Your Credentials: Before anything else, double-check that your username and password are correct. A common oversight is caps lock or a forgotten character at the end. Use a password manager if available to autofill without errors.
- Check Your Connection: A stable internet connection is non-negotiable. Even a momentary drop can interrupt the authentication process. If possible, avoid public Wi-Fi networks that may have restricted access to certain ports.
- Enable Two-Factor Authentication: If the platform offers it, activate this feature. It adds a secondary layer of security, often via a one-time code sent to your mobile device, ensuring your account remains yours alone.
- Clear Browser Cache: Over time, stored data can conflict with new updates. Clearing your cache before logging in can prevent unexpected error messages and speed up the page load.
- Use the Official Portal: Always navigate directly to the official website or approved application. Phishing attempts often mimic login pages, so bookmarking the address is a safe practice.
Following these steps regularly will condition you to a hassle-free entry, allowing you to focus on the entertainment that awaits.

Tips for Maintaining Access Integrity
Maintaining a healthy login routine goes beyond initial authentication. Consider these quick suggestions to safeguard your progress and personal data over the long term.
- Regularly update your password every three months, avoiding reuse across different platforms.
- Use a dedicated email address for gaming accounts to isolate promotional offers from daily correspondence.
- Log out completely when using shared or public computers, rather than simply closing the browser tab.
- Monitor your account activity periodically for any unrecognized login attempts.
These habits may seem small, but they collectively build a fortress around your digital presence, allowing you to enjoy the experience with peace of mind.
Frequently Asked Questions
What should I do if I forget my password?
Most platforms offer a “Forgot Password” link on the login screen. Click it and follow the instructions sent to your registered email. If you do not receive the email, check your spam folder or contact customer support for manual verification.
Is it safe to save my login credentials in the browser?
While convenient, this practice can be risky if others access your device. For personal computers with strong antivirus and firewall protection, it is generally acceptable. For shared devices, always choose to not save passwords.
How can I speed up the login process?
Ensure your browser is updated to the latest version and disable any unnecessary extensions that might interfere with the site’s scripts. Using the platform’s dedicated app often provides the fastest authentication.
What happens if I enter the wrong password too many times?
Accounts are typically locked for a short period (e.g., 15–30 minutes) after multiple failed attempts. This is a security feature to prevent brute-force attacks. Wait for the lockout to expire or contact support for an immediate reset.
Can I use biometric authentication?
Many modern platforms support fingerprint or facial recognition on compatible mobile devices. Check your account settings to enable this feature, which can significantly expedite future logins.
